A 57-year-old man who underwent a first-of-its-kind heart transplant involving a genetically-modified pig heart is in a "much happier place" after the transplant, according to his son. David Bennett Sr., of Maryland, suffered from terminal heart disease and was … Web02. feb 2024. · Last month surgeons at the University of Maryland School of Medicine in Baltimore successfully replaced the failing heart of a 57-year-old man with a fresh one from a pig with 10 gene edits.
